a, p, h1, h3, td {font-family: Arial, Helvetica, sans-serif;}
a {text-decoration: none;}
a:hover {text-decoration: underline}
body {background-color: #3a7624}
h1 {font-size: 19pt; color: #FFFFFF; margin-bottom:0px; padding-bottom:25px;}
h3 {font-size: 12pt; color: #FFFFFF; font-style: italic;}
.linkList {font-size: 11pt; color: #ffcc00; margin-top: 7px; margin-bottom:0px; }
.linkList a {font-size: 11pt; color: #ffcc00; margin-top: 7px; margin-bottom:0px; }
.calendarTable {color: #CCCCCC; margin-top:0px;}
.calendarNum {color: #336633; font-size: 12pt; margin-bottom: 0px; font-weight: bold; height: 20px; width: 25px; margin-left: 2px}
.calendarNum a {color: blue; font-size: 12pt; margin-bottom: 0px; font-weight: bold; height: 20px; width: 25px; margin-left: 2px}
.calendarDay {background-color: #ffffff;}
.calendarToday {background-color: #ffffcc;}
.calendarEventLink {font-size: 8pt; font-weight: normal; margin-top: 4px; margin-right: 1px; margin-bottom: 9px; margin-left: 2px}
.calendarHeader {font-size: 13pt; font-weight: bold; color: #ffffff; background-color: #006633; padding-bottom: 2px; padding-top: 2px; }
.calendarColHead {font-size: 12pt; font-weight: bold; background-color: #669966; color: #ffffff}
.descDetails {font-size: 11pt; margin-bottom: 20px; color: #FFFFFF}
.descHead {font-size: 11pt; font-weight: bold; color: #FFFFFF; margin-bottom: 20px; }
.error {font-size: 11pt; font-style: italic; color: #FFFFFF; margin-top: 0px;}
.event_link {background-color: #CCFFCC; font-size: 8pt; font-weight: normal; color: blue; margin-top: 4px; margin-right: 1px; margin-bottom: 9px; margin-left: 2px}
.event_link a {background-color: #CCFFCC; font-size: 8pt; font-weight: normal; color: blue; margin-top: 4px; margin-right: 1px; margin-bottom: 9px; margin-left: 2px}
.instructions {font-size: 10pt; font-style: italic; color: #FFFFFF; margin-top: 5px; }
.instructSmall {font-size: 10pt; font-style: italic; margin-bottom: 20px; margin-top:0px; color: #FFFFFF}
.link a {font-size: 11pt; margin-bottom: 20px; color: #ffcc00; margin-top: 20px}
.mainHead {font-weight: bold; font-size: 16pt; color: #FFFFFF; margin:0px, 0px, 0px, 0px; padding-bottom: 10px;}
.pageFooter {font-size: 10pt; font-weight: bold; color: #ffcc00}
.pageFooter a {font-size: 10pt; font-weight: bold; color: #ffcc00}
.prevNext {font-size: 8pt; font-weight: bold; color: #FFFFFF}
.prevNext a {font-size: 8pt; font-weight: bold; color: #FFFFFF}
.summaryLink {font-size: 11pt; margin-bottom: 20px; color: #ffcc00; margin-top: 5px}
.summaryLink a {font-size: 11pt; margin-bottom: 20px; color: #ffcc00; margin-top: 5px}
.tableHeadColor {background-color: #006633;}
.tableSidehead {font-size: 11pt; margin-bottom: 20px; color: #FFFFFF}
.tableSideheadNoSpAft {font-size: 11pt; margin-bottom: 0px; color: #FFFFFF}
.topButtons {margin-bottom: 20px;}
.subhead1 {font-size: 11pt; font-weight: normal; font-style: italic; color: #FFFFFF; margin-top: 0px; margin-bottom: 0px; padding-bottom:5px;}

